Relationship between endometriosis and affective disorder. 1989

E Walker, and W Katon, and L M Jones, and J Russo
Department of Psychiatry and Behavioral Sciences, University of Washington School of Medicine, Seattle 98195.

Comparing 14 women with and 55 women without endometriosis, the authors found no significant differences in the prevalence of affective disorder. They discuss the discrepancy between their finding and Lewis et al.'s finding of an association between affective disorder and endometriosis.
